バージョン選択

フォーラム

メニュー

オンライン状況

64 人のユーザが現在オンラインです。 (54 人のユーザが フォーラム を参照しています。)
登録ユーザ: 0
ゲスト: 64
もっと...

サイト内検索

質問 > その他 > sessionの保存方法をファイルからDBに切り替えたいのですが、手順書通りに行うと循環参照でエラーになります。

その他

新規スレッドを追加する

スレッド表示 | 新しいものから 前のトピック | 次のトピック | 下へ
投稿者 スレッド
nakapo
投稿日時: 2025/3/19 11:47
対応状況: −−−
新米
登録日: 2025/3/19
居住地:
投稿: 1
sessionの保存方法をファイルからDBに切り替えたいのですが、手順書通りに行うと循環参照でエラーになります。
[EC-CUBE]
EC-CUBEのバージョン:4.3.0
新規インストール

[レンタルサーバ] windowsローカルvirtualbox環境
[OS] FreeBSD 14.1-RELEASE-p5 FreeBSD 14.1-RELEASE-p5 GENERIC amd64
[PHP] 8.3.12
[データベース] postgresql 16.6
[WEBサーバ] apache 2.4.62
[ブラウザ] chrome134.0.6998.89
[導入プラグインの有無] なし
[カスタマイズの有無] なし(インストールのみ)
[現象]
sessionの保存方法をファイルからDBに切り替えようと思い、
下記の手順通り設定しましたが、エラーになります。
https://doc4.ec-cube.net/session_handler_settings

・services.yamlを手順通り設定
(Eccube\Session\Storage\Handler\SameSiteNoneCompatSessionHandlerは既存のものは削除)
・postgresにsessionsテーブルを手順通り作成
・sessionクリア
php bin/console cache:clear





エラー内容:
sessionクリア時に下記のエラー


In CheckCircularReferencesPass.php line 69:
                                                                                                                          
  Circular reference detected for service "Eccube\Session\Storage\Handler\SameSiteNoneCompatSessionHandler", path: "Ecc   
  ube\Session\Storage\Handler\SameSiteNoneCompatSessionHandler -> Eccube\Session\Storage\Handler\SameSiteNoneCompatSess   
  ionHandler".   


対応方法をご存じの方がいらっしゃいましたら、ご教授いただければ幸いです。
スレッド表示 | 新しいものから 前のトピック | 次のトピック | トップ


 



ログイン


EC-CUBE公式 Amazon Payプラグイン

統計情報

総メンバー数は104,359名です
総投稿数は112,461件です

投稿数ランキング

1
seasoft
7369
2
468
3217
3
AMUAMU
2712
4
nanasess
2330
5
umebius
2085
6
h_tanaka
1969
7
yuh
1900
8
mcontact
1684
9
red
1580
10
tsuji
958
11
fukap
907
12
shutta
835
13
tao_s
805
14 ramrun 789
15 karin 689
16 sumida 641
17
homan
633
18 DELIGHT 572
19
patapata
502
20
balisys
502


ネットショップの壺

EC-CUBEインテグレートパートナー

Copyright© EC-CUBE CO.,LTD. All Rights Reserved.